Transaction 3ca2c5c8406b7402ec85c88fa46c9aecc1487fd7357999fb13ed7ac7399a2921

1 Input
2 Outputs
  • 3ca2c5c8406b7402ec85c88fa46c9aecc1487fd7357999fb13ed7ac7399a2921:0
  • value  107568678
    address  13n3CPxjuoRPpEZ5gLRmeLDEEYuJe3orAV
  • 3ca2c5c8406b7402ec85c88fa46c9aecc1487fd7357999fb13ed7ac7399a2921:1
  • value  75495923
    address  18AdJhEmhgZa1WrdgSMSwG78FycKPKSZtT